Our Mission

We are committed to inviting people to experience the life-changing power of Jesus Christ.

Our Core Values

 A Clear Biblical Message
The scriptures are God's timeless and living message that speaks into all of life (Hebrews 4:12-13; 2Timothy 3:16-17). We value the truth of God expressed in a clear and relevant way. This includes personal, small group and public teaching of the Word of God. Our message is one of simple faith in Jesus Christ and His work for us through His death and resurrection.
 Inspiring and Unifying Worship
We believe that true worship contemplates and celebrates all that God is and does, and inspires us to respond with all that we are and do (Romans 12:1-3). We believe in corporate worship that is multigenerational, engaging and participatory. Through diverse elements such as the sacraments, music, prayer, scripture, the arts, and a lifestyle of worship we seek to delight God's heart, tell God's story, and serve God's people (Colossians 3:15-17).
 Life Changing Relationship with Jesus
We believe that the heart of Christianity is a personal and life transforming relationship with Jesus Christ (John 3:16; Romans 12:1-2). This relationship begins and grows by trusting in Him (John 15:5) and following Him in daily obedience so that we become more and more like Him (Ephesians 4:13; Romans 8:29).
 Need-Oriented Evangelism
We value all people as Jesus did, accepting them where they are while inviting them to experience the life-changing power of Jesus Christ (Matthew 11:28-30). We seek to share the gospel in ways that address the questions and needs of ordinary people (1 Corinthians 9:19-23). This also includes lifestyle evangelism by making our workplace our pulpit in life.
 Empowering People for Ministry
We equip and encourage believers through purposeful discipleship to serve to their full potential as God calls them (1 Peter 4:10). This means we recognize gift based ministry and a leadership style that facilitates and equips rather than dictates (Ephesians 4:11-16).
 Community Involvement
We believe that we are to be rooted and active in our local community (Jeremiah 29:7). We believe in networking with other agencies and church ministries in our community to further the gospel in word and deed.
 Global Involvement
We believe that we are to be active globally (Psalm 67, Acts 1:8). We believe in partnering with other agencies and church ministries globally through evangelism/discipleship, church planting, transformational development, the relief of poverty, encouraging indigenous churches, leadership development, the ministry of peacemaking and reconciliation and the stewardship of creation.
 Holistic Small Groups
We believe that the most conducive environment for life change is to be found in relationships (Hebrews 10:24-25). The formation of groups for the purpose of mutual care, ministry and outreach is an essential part of our function as a church family. This includes forming a community, discovering giftedness and using opportunities to serve one another across the ages.
 Loving Relationships
We believe that authenticity in our communication and integrity and respect in our relationships are critical for spiritual growth (Ephesians 4:1-3). This includes problem solving in an atmosphere of affirmation, confrontation and vulnerability. It also involves providing opportunities for the various ages to minister to and be ministered to by one another.
